The Art of Mesoamerica Summary

The Art of Mesoamerica: From Olmec to Aztec by Mary Ellen Miller

The fourth edition of this standard guide to the art and architecture of ancient Mesoamerica includes exciting new discoveries, from Palenque, Mexico, where architecture and sculpture reveal a dramatic eighth century, to San Bartolo, Guatemala, where Maya murals of unprecedented complexity and sophistication have been uncovered in the past few years. Continuing hieroglyphic decipherments - not only of Maya writing but of other Mesoamerican civilizations - provide insights into works of the past.

About Mary Ellen Miller

Mary Ellen Miller is Professor of History of Art at Yale University. She has written widly on Mesoamerican art, and her book with Linda Schele, The Blood of Kings, is considered a landmark in Maya studies. She is also the co-author, with Karl Taube, of The Gods and Symbols of Ancient Mexico and the Maya, which Thames & Hudson published in 1997.

Table of Contents

Introduction; The Olmecs; The Late Formative; Teotihuacan; Classic Monte Alban, Veracruz and Cotzumalhuapa; The Early Classic Maya The Late Classic Maya; Mesoamerica after the fall of classic cities The Aztecs.
